How Do Commuter Ebike New Regulations Differ by Location?

The commuter ebike new regulations on the road are not the same everywhere. Some cities have very specific laws, while others are still in the process of developing their own regulations. It’s essential for commuters to be aware of the rules in their specific area. For example, certain cities might allow ebikes on sidewalks, while others restrict them to bike lanes. Familiarizing oneself with local laws can help prevent fines and ensure compliance.

Local vs. National Regulations

While there are some overarching principles to commuter ebike new regulations on the road, local governments play a significant role in determining how these rules are enforced. National regulations may cover speed limits and the general definition of what constitutes a commuter ebike, but local municipalities often have the final say on where these bikes can be used and under what conditions.
